How do tax records affect foreign direct investment (FDI) in Bolivia?
Tax history can have a significant impact on foreign direct investment (FDI) in Bolivia by influencing investors' perceptions of the stability and predictability of the tax environment. Foreign investors consider a country's tax record when evaluating the risk and return potential of their investments. A strong fiscal record, characterized by a transparent, stable and investment-friendly fiscal policy, can increase investor confidence and make Bolivia more attractive for FDI. This can translate into greater investment flows into key sectors of the Bolivian economy, contributing to economic growth, job creation and industrial development. On the other hand, a negative fiscal record, such as high tax rates, fiscal instability or opaque tax practices, can deter FDI by increasing investors' perceived risk and reducing the expected return on their investments. This can lead to less inflow of foreign capital into Bolivia, limiting the country's economic growth and development opportunities. Therefore, it is important for tax authorities in Bolivia to maintain a coherent and transparent tax policy that fosters a favorable environment for foreign investment and promotes economic competitiveness at the international level.

What is the impact of obstetric violence on access to justice and reproductive rights of women in Mexico?
Obstetric violence can have a significant impact on women's access to justice and reproductive rights in Mexico by generating fear of seeking medical care, limiting their autonomy and decision-making during childbirth, and perpetuating abusive practices in the field of health. Measures are being implemented to prevent and punish obstetric violence, as well as to guarantee respect for human rights in the field of maternal health.
